Description for From Eden to Exile Paperback. The earliest part of the Bible is recognized as the foundation-stone of three great religions, yet, archeologists and historians have failed to find any evidence to confirm the events. This book talks about the movement to discover the archaeological evidence for events described in the Old Testament, which we have come to think of as myths. As the leading figure in New Archaeology, David Rohl has been at the forefront of the movement to discover the archaeological evidence for events described in the Old Testament which we have come to think of as myths. His previous books, Test of Time and Legend presented the arguments and counter-arguments. In From Eden to Exile this discursive approach is replaced by historical storytelling, which follows the sequence of events from the rise of Neolithic civilisation in a region now part of Iran which inspired the story of the Garden of Eden, through Noah, Abraham and the sojourn in Egypt, ... About David Rohl
David Rohl holds a degree in Egyptology and Ancient History from University College London, where he was also awarded the W.F Masom History Research Scholarship. Rohl has excavated at Kadesh-on-the-Orontes with the expedition of the Institute of Archaeology.
